Benchmarking micro-core architectures for detecting disasters at the edge

11/10/2020
by   Maurice Jamieson, et al.
0

Leveraging real-time data to detect disasters such as wildfires, extreme weather, earthquakes, tsunamis, human health emergencies, or global diseases is an important opportunity. However, much of this data is generated in the field and the volumes involved mean that it is impractical for transmission back to a central data-centre for processing. Instead, edge devices are required to generate insights from sensor data streaming in, but an important question given the severe performance and power constraints that these must operate under is that of the most suitable CPU architecture. One class of device that we believe has a significant role to play here is that of micro-cores, which combine many simple low-power cores in a single chip. However, there are many to choose from, and an important question is which is most suited to what situation. This paper presents the Eithne framework, designed to simplify benchmarking of micro-core architectures. Three benchmarks, LINPACK, DFT and FFT, have been implemented atop of this framework and we use these to explore the key characteristics and concerns of common micro-core designs within the context of operating on the edge for disaster detection. The result of this work is an extensible framework that the community can use help develop and test these devices in the future.

READ FULL TEXT
POST COMMENT

Comments

There are no comments yet.

Authors

page 4

02/03/2021

Compact Native Code Generation for Dynamic Languages on Micro-core Architectures

Micro-core architectures combine many simple, low memory, low power-cons...
10/04/2020

High level programming abstractions for leveraging hierarchical memories with micro-core architectures

Micro-core architectures combine many low memory, low power computing co...
05/04/2021

The Synergy of Complex Event Processing and Tiny Machine Learning in Industrial IoT

Focusing on comprehensive networking, big data, and artificial intellige...
10/03/2019

LabelSens: Enabling Real-time Sensor Data Label-ling at the point of Collection on Edge Computing

In recent years, machine learning has made leaps and bounds enabling app...
10/03/2019

LabelSens: Enabling Real-time Sensor Data Labelling at the point of Collection on Edge Computing

In recent years, machine learning has made leaps and bounds enabling app...
12/19/2019

Spiking Networks for Improved Cognitive Abilities of Edge Computing Devices

This concept paper highlights a recently opened opportunity for large sc...
05/05/2019

Secure Data Timestamping in Synchronization-Free LoRaWAN

Low-power wide-area network technologies such as LoRaWAN are important f...
This week in AI

Get the week's most popular data science and artificial intelligence research sent straight to your inbox every Saturday.